Saudi Basic Industries Corporation (TADAWUL: 2010)
Saudi Arabia flag Saudi Arabia · Delayed Price · Currency is SAR
67.20
0.00 (0.00%)
Dec 26, 2024, 3:19 PM AST

Saudi Basic Industries Ratios and Metrics

Millions SAR.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2023 FY 2022 FY 2021 FY 2020 FY 2019 2018 - 2014
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 Dec '19 2018 - 2014
Market Capitalization
201,600250,500268,200348,000304,200281,700
Upgrade
Market Cap Growth
-9.21%-6.60%-22.93%14.40%7.99%-19.19%
Upgrade
Enterprise Value
229,619268,445287,717373,673340,401336,207
Upgrade
Last Close Price
67.2079.9982.07102.3487.0876.83
Upgrade
PE Ratio
82.36-16.2315.094552.1954.19
Upgrade
Forward PE
23.3932.8716.9318.1841.2230.39
Upgrade
PS Ratio
1.451.771.461.992.602.08
Upgrade
PB Ratio
1.221.281.231.641.571.36
Upgrade
P/TBV Ratio
1.541.701.622.172.071.78
Upgrade
P/FCF Ratio
29.9117.9010.4412.1333.5418.20
Upgrade
P/OCF Ratio
13.6610.247.498.8113.748.33
Upgrade
PEG Ratio
0.171.571.571.572.20-
Upgrade
EV/Sales Ratio
1.641.901.572.142.912.48
Upgrade
EV/EBITDA Ratio
11.6715.818.588.6520.3713.07
Upgrade
EV/EBIT Ratio
38.1964.8313.7512.1280.8326.14
Upgrade
EV/FCF Ratio
34.0719.1811.2013.0237.5321.72
Upgrade
Debt / Equity Ratio
0.180.170.160.180.240.21
Upgrade
Debt / EBITDA Ratio
1.861.830.990.862.521.63
Upgrade
Debt / FCF Ratio
5.182.391.351.345.072.86
Upgrade
Asset Turnover
0.480.470.580.570.390.44
Upgrade
Inventory Turnover
6.075.104.995.294.474.10
Upgrade
Quick Ratio
1.451.211.571.491.581.64
Upgrade
Current Ratio
2.281.912.222.122.172.33
Upgrade
Return on Equity (ROE)
2.54%1.79%10.59%15.02%0.63%3.08%
Upgrade
Return on Assets (ROA)
1.11%0.85%4.14%6.27%0.88%2.59%
Upgrade
Return on Capital (ROIC)
1.38%1.08%5.20%7.86%1.07%3.09%
Upgrade
Earnings Yield
0.84%-1.11%6.16%6.63%0.02%1.85%
Upgrade
FCF Yield
3.34%5.59%9.58%8.25%2.98%5.49%
Upgrade
Dividend Yield
5.06%4.25%5.18%3.91%3.45%5.73%
Upgrade
Payout Ratio
901.34%-81.48%42.96%16775.43%253.75%
Upgrade
Buyback Yield / Dilution
-1.62%-----
Upgrade
Total Shareholder Return
3.44%4.25%5.18%3.91%3.45%5.73%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.